A Mg 2+ ‐dependent, K + ‐stimulated ATPase activity was detected in microsomal preparations from guard cell protoplasts of Commelina communis L. The ATPase activity was oligomycin‐insensitive, highly specific for ATP and strongly inhibited by pentavanadate and CaSO 4 . It is possible that this ATPase is associated with the plasmalemma and its activity linked with K + uptake by guard cells.
